5-Day Itinerary in Goa

Friday, August 18: Exploring Panaji

Start your trip in the capital city of Panaji. In the morning, visit the historic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ception Church, known for its striking architecture. Enjoy a traditional Goan breakfast at a local cafe. In the afternoon, explore Fontainhas, the Latin Quarter of Panaji, with its colorful Portuguese-style houses. As the evening approaches, head to Miramar Beach to relax and watch a beautiful sunset over the Arabian Sea.

  •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ception Church: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 1 hour
  • Fontainhas: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 2 hours
  • Miramar Beach: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 2 hours
Saturday, August 19: Adventure in Dudhsagar

Embark on an exciting day trip to Dudhsagar Falls, one of the highest waterfalls in India. In the morning, take a scenic train ride from Madgaon to Kulem, enjoying the lush green landscapes. Reach Dudhsagar Falls and marvel at the stunning cascade of milky white water. Afternoon is the perfect time for a refreshing swim in the natural pool beneath the falls. On the way back, stop by the Tambdi Surla Temple, a hidden gem nestled in the forest.

  • Dudhsagar Falls: Cost: Train ticket - INR 200 (approx.), Time Spent: 4-5 hours
  • Tambdi Surla Temple: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 1 hour
Sunday, August 20: Beach Day in Palolem

Head to Palolem, a picturesque beach in South Goa, for a relaxing day by the sea. Start your morning with a yoga session on the beach to rejuvenate your mind and body. Spend the afternoon sunbathing, swimming, and indulging in water sports like kayaking or paddleboarding. As the sun sets, stroll along the beachside shacks and enjoy a delicious seafood dinner while listening to live music.

  • Yoga session: Cost: INR 500 (approx.), Time Spent: 1 hour
  • Beach activities: Cost: Varies, Time Spent: 4-5 hours
  • Seafood dinner: Cost: Varies, Time Spent: 2 hours
Monday, August 21: History and Culture in Old Goa

Explore the rich history and cultural heritage of Old Goa. Begin your day by visiting the Basilica of Bom Jesus, housing the remains of Saint Francis Xavier. Marvel at the intricate Baroque architecture and exquisite artworks. In the afternoon, visit the Se Cathedral, one of the largest churches in Asia, known for its ornate design. End the day with a visit to the Archaeological Museum of Goa to learn about the region's past.

  • Basilica of Bom Jesus: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Se Cathedral: Cost: Free, Time Spent: 1-2 hours
  • Archaeological Museum of Goa: Cost: INR 5 (approx.), Time Spent: 1-2 hours
Tuesday, August 22: Spice Plantation and Sunset Cruise

Experience the flavors and serenity of Goa on your last day. Start the day by visiting a spice plantation, where you can learn about various spices and enjoy a traditional Goan lunch. In the evening, embark on a sunset cruise along the Mandovi River. Enjoy live music, dance performances, and panoramic views as the sun paints the sky with vibrant hues.

  • Spice plantation visit: Cost: INR 400-500 (approx.), Time Spent: 3-4 hours
  • Sunset cruise: Cost: INR 1,000 (approx.), Time Spent: 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, head to the lesser-known beaches like Kakolem Beach or Butterfly Beach. Kakolem Beach, also known as Tiger Beach, offers a secluded and pristine setting. Butterfly Beach is known for its tranquil ambiance and the chance to spot dolphins. Don't miss the chance to try authentic Goan cuisine at local eateries like Vinayak Family Restaurant or Mum's Kitchen, which offer a blend of traditional Goan flavors and Portuguese influences.
